What is banking & ERP integrations software?

expand

Banking & ERP integrations software is a platform that connects a company's bank accounts to its ERP or accounting systems, so financial data flows automatically between them in real time, with no manual imports, exports, or re-keying. Bank transactions appear in the ERP for reconciliation, payment files created in the ERP are executed directly at the bank, and cash positions update continuously as money moves. For finance teams, it removes the manual cycle of downloading statements, re-entering data, and reconciling discrepancies between banking portals and accounting systems.

What protocols does Agicap use for ERP bank integration?

expand

Agicap supports multiple bank connectivity protocols to ensure secure and efficient communication with financial institutions.

Agicap supports multiple ERP bank integration protocols to accommodate different bank and technology environments:

  • Check Icon

    Bacs & Open Banking: Direct connections tailored for standard UK domestic banking networks and real-time bank feeds.

  • Check Icon

    SWIFT: Global bank messaging network, used for international connectivity.

  • Check Icon

    Host-to-Host (H2H): Direct connections for banks supporting dedicated, automated file transfer.

  • Check Icon

    API-based Integration: Real-time, bidirectional data synchronization with modern banking APIs and cloud ERPs.

  • Check Icon

    SFTP: Secure file-based data exchange with legacy ERPs and accounting systems (e.g., Sage, Xero, QuickBooks, MS Dynamics).


For payment execution, Agicap supports Bacs (Direct Credit/Direct Debit), FPS (Faster Payments Service), CHAPS (wire transfers), SWIFT, and ISO 20022 XML formats. Covering the full range of UK domestic and international payment requirements.

These protocols enable seamless integration, ensuring reliable financial transactions and optimized treasury management.

What should you look for when choosing banking & ERP integrations software?

expand

When evaluating banking & ERP integrations software, finance teams should check five items:

    Check Icon

    Breadth of pre-built connectors:

    How many of your banks, ERPs and accounting tools are supported out of the box, without custom development.

    Check Icon

    True two-way sync:

    Whether data flows in both directions (bank-to-ERP and ERP-to-bank), not just one.

    Check Icon

    Real-time data:

    Whether balances and transactions update continuously or only in end-of-day batches.

    Check Icon

    Payment execution coverage:

    Support for the rails you actually use, such as Bacs, CHAPS, Faster Payments, SWIFT and ISO 20022.

    Check Icon

    Security and an open API:

    Secure protocols (SWIFT, H2H, SFTP) plus an open banking API to cover any system a standard connector doesn't.

 

How does open banking improve banking & ERP integration software?

expand

Open banking APIs let the software connect directly to bank accounts and retrieve transaction data in real time, rather than relying on end-of-day batch files or manual statement downloads.

For UK multi-entity companies, this means cash positions update continuously through the day, payment status is visible immediately after execution, and ERP reconciliation happens automatically rather than overnight.
